I'm building a house and unfortunately do not have permission for a garage.
However, here in Ireland you can build a detached garage once the internal floor area does not exceed 25m2(269ft2) and the height does not exceed 4M(13.12ft) for a pitched roof structure.
I'm not sure what form 'the box' should take, long narrow, wide short, or more square?
I currently have a BMW e36 hobby car, but plan to replace it with a Lotus Elise if I've any money left after the build!! The garage will store my hobby car and the daily driver will live outside. I want to have a good work bench and plenty of cabinet storage, do people find this more useful on the side wall or on the rear wall?
I would like to incorporate a scissor lift and will probably design the roof trusses to allow the hoist to raise into the roof space.
If anyone has had experience of similar sized spaces, any advice would be much appreciated.
